Review

4.5 stars!

The start of a new series from Natasha Madison, and a sweet, sexy and emotional single-dad sports romance that absolutely melted my heart. I read this book in a day, unable to put it down, and I loved it!

This is the story of Candace and Ralph. Candace is a social media expert for professional hockey players, Ralph is a member of the Dallas team who is the single father of a 5 month old baby girl. (Fun fact: Candace is the younger sister of Evan from This Is Crazy, creating a fantastic link to Natasha’s other work, and allowing characters from the This Is series to make some very welcome cameos.)

Candace doesn’t date clients, Ralph isn’t interested in finding love, but from the moment they meet, it’s clear that these two are going to be breaking all of their rules. There is an immediate attraction, but things don’t go really well, and though it’s awkward, it’s also entertaining, and the chemistry is so much fun. Candace can’t resist Ralph’s baby daughter, Ariella – or the sight of the gorgeous, muscly hockey player snuggled up with his little girl (swooooon!), so when she steps in to help him out professionally and personally, it puts them both in a position where they can’t hide their feelings any longer.

“I’m petrified of getting hurt in all of this, and I’m petrified that if I don’t take this chance, I’ll regret it for the rest of my life.”

I love this love story! It’s fun, easy and natural, and it’s super functional, and there’s this great sense of anticipation as they talk and get to know each other, they flirt and have fun together, and they just easily slip into more. I loved every moment of it!

 

 

There’s a really nice build-up, which makes everything so much more intense when things finally start to get real, and oh, holy lord, it’s hot. Can I just say… the stamina on this guy! Phew, I was exhausted just reading about it. But it shows just how connected these two are. They have a beautiful relationship, and those sweet little moments with little Ariella completely melted me.

But their trip to a HEA isn’t without drama, and there are some really heartwrenching scenes in this book. A tad heavy, perhaps, but it makes sense for the story. And oh, my heart was with Ralph and all that he was going through, and I was feeling it all!

“I was never all in.” I take a deep breath. “I want to be all in, and I want to do it with you.”

The resolution is blessedly quick, and we get not one, but two delicious epilogues which provide wonderful closure for Candace and Ralph (and Ariella)’s story, and which left me dreamy sighing and hugging my kindle in bliss.

“Every single piece of you was made for me.”

There’s a fantastic bunch of side characters, and glimpses of future stories to come for most of them (Manning!), and I’m so freaking excited to continue on with this series!

I loved this one! 4.5 stars!
